JetNation Posted April 2, 2008 Share Posted April 2, 2008 In two weeks Kenyon Coleman is going to embark on a mission to the African nations of Burundi and Uganda. He has a modest goal for his 13-day trip and that’s to simply plant a seed. Coleman, the defensive end now entering his sixth pro season and second with the Jets, met Dr. Juan Lopez a year ago.
